Woman Terrified After Spotting This Small Detail In Her Holiday Photo

She thought she was capturing the perfect vacation moment — sitting on warm rocks, the roar of a waterfall behind her, the river carving its way through a breathtaking canyon. But the calm turned into pure terror the moment she zoomed in.

She had traveled thousands of miles for this trip, eager to unwind and finally enjoy a long-awaited break. The sun was bright, the water glittered, and everything about the scene felt peaceful. She set her phone on a rock, posed in her red swimsuit, and snapped the photo without a second thought.

Later that evening, while reviewing her pictures at the hotel, she noticed something that made her blood run cold.

Hidden in the shadows just a few feet behind her, near the edge of the rocks, was a shape she hadn’t seen at all while taking the photo — something lurking low, its outline blending perfectly into the stone. At first she thought it was just a shadow… until she zoomed in again.

It wasn’t a shadow.
It was a large crocodile, lying completely still, camouflaged against the rocks.

These animals are known to sunbathe silently, motionless, waiting for the perfect moment to strike — and she had unknowingly been sitting just steps away from one of the most dangerous predators in Africa.

Locals later confirmed that the spot she chose is close to Victoria Falls, an area famous for its beauty but also home to crocodiles that sometimes rest along the riverbanks and rocky edges.

She was lucky. Very lucky.

What she thought was the perfect vacation photo ended up capturing the moment she unknowingly escaped a deadly encounter — by just a few feet.

The image has since gone viral, reminding travelers everywhere:
Sometimes the scariest things in your photos… are the ones you didn’t see until later.
